Verdict

PERIPATETIC went with plenty of encouragement when runner-up at Newmarket on her recent debut and can go one better now with a fair bit of improvement in the pipeline expected from this well-related daughter of Ulysses. Fonteyn is another with much better days ahead of her and Kevin Ryan's Beverey third is next on the list with David Simcock's newcomer Ching Shih also greatly respected.
